Return to the top of the page.Company Financials:
Library subscription database Bankruptcies; SDC Platinum
  via Thomson Financial
Use on selected computers in the ERC, 2nd Floor, Green Library
1980 - 1988, limited;
1988 - present, full
Based on SEC documents, bankruptcy court filings, reorganization plans, and news sources, provides data searchable by various factors, from company name to creditors, securities, financial profile, etc.  Includes U.S. companies with assets of $1million (1980-88) or, after 1988, public with $10 million or private with $50 million in assets.

Available through computers near windows in ERC (Green Library, 2nd floor).

Library subscription database LiveEDGAR
via Thomson Wests/GSI
Current   A comprehensive collection of content that ranges from a listing of SEC filings dating back to 1967 (including all EDGAR filings), Annual Reports to Shareholders from 33,00 companies in 115 countries, complete SEDAR filings (Canada), and No-Action letters as early as 1971.  Also has information on mergers & acquisitions, registrations, and prospectuses since 1996.  Additional libraries include a comprehensive SEC library as well as a company news, quotes, & financials database.

Library subscription database SDC PlatinumWorldwide Mergers & Acquisitions
via SDC/Thomson Financial
Use on selected computers in the ERC, 2nd Floor, Green Library
US: 1979-last year
Intl: 1985-last year
This is a CD database run on the Library's internal network, so it must be used within the ERC on 2nd floor, Green Library.  Covers both public and private transactions involving at least 5% of the company value (prior to 1993, value must => $1mm.)  Transactions include, mergers, acquistions, LBOs, stake purchases, tender offers, stock swaps, privatizations, spinoffs, etc.  Searchable data factors includes over 1,400 data elements.     An instruction guide is available:  Worldwide Mergers & Acquisitions Instructions.
